1983 P Cr. L J 1822

MUHAMMA HUSSAIN vs THE STATE

Citation1983 P Cr. L J 1822
CourtLahore High Court
Case No.Criminal Miscellaneous No. 1 of 1981 in Appeal No. 390 of 198
Date1982-09-20
Judge(s)Muhammad Zafarullah
ResultBail granted

ORDER

It is contended by the learned counsel that prosecution evidence with regard to the motive and the place of occurrence has nest been believed. As regards the case .For the complainant that they had the turn of the water the learned counsel states that documentary evidence bad been produced to the contrary. Out of the two eye-witnesses one has not been believed--. The other one Abdul Khaliq is a real son of the deceased and according to the learned counsel it is not safe to rely on his testimony.

2. The merits of the case cannot be gone into in depth at this stage, but it is a fit case, in view of the peculiar circumstances, for suspension of sentence. The sentence is, therefore, suspended. The petitioner be released if be furnishes a bond in the sum of Rs. 20,000 with one surety in the like amount to the satisfaction of A. C., Gujranwala.
